Parsimonious Representation of Knowledge Uncertainty using Metadata about Validity and Completeness
Abstract
We investigate how metadata about the uncertainty of knowledge contained in a knowledge base can be expressed parsimoniously and used for reasoning. We propose an approach based on possibility theory, whereby a classical knowledge base plus metadata about the degree of validity and completeness of some of its portions are used to represent a possibilistic belief base. We show how reasoning on such belief base can be done using a classical reasoner.
